Job DescriptionDefinition:
Perform a variety of unskilled to semi-skilled manual labor and general repair duties and/or assist craft personnel in any one of the several mechanics, grounds maintenance or building trades.
Examples of work performed:
Cut grass, weeds, trees and brush; clean culverts, drains and ditches; move, load and unload materials, supplies and equipment; haul or carry sand, lumber, asphalt and cement or other materials; occasionally operate forklift or tractor.
Assist skilled craft workers, including machinists, carpenters, plumbers, masons, electricians or welders by carrying materials and tools, picking up materials from suppliers or performing unskilled tasks, such as mixing concrete or mortar, digging holes and tearing out walls; move furniture or other heavy equipment at a building or site.
Dig post holes and ditches; mow lawns, trim shrubs, rake grass and trash, sweep walks and clean rest rooms; chip, scale, clean and scrape ironwork; assist in setting up or moving scaffolds; sweep, mop and buffer floors; pick up trash and perform general clean-up and custodial duties.
KNOWLEDGE AND SKILLS:
Knowledge of the tools, equipment, methods and practices of the general building and mechanical trades; ability to follow simple oral instructions, to use hand tools and high speed power tools, to perform the less skilled aspects of the mechanical and building trades, and to physically perform heavy manual labor.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
